Prometheus日志在日志安全中的作用是什么?
在当今信息化时代,企业对数据安全、系统监控和日志管理的要求越来越高。其中,Prometheus日志在日志安全中扮演着至关重要的角色。本文将深入探讨Prometheus日志在日志安全中的作用,分析其在企业安全防护中的应用价值。
一、Prometheus日志概述
Prometheus是一款开源监控和警报工具,由SoundCloud公司开发,主要用于监控服务器、应用程序和基础设施。Prometheus通过收集和存储指标数据,实现对系统性能的实时监控和报警。在Prometheus中,日志数据是指标数据的重要组成部分,对于保障系统安全具有重要作用。
二、Prometheus日志在日志安全中的作用
- 实时监控系统状态
Prometheus日志可以实时监控系统的运行状态,及时发现异常情况。例如,当系统出现大量错误日志时,Prometheus可以迅速发现并发出警报,帮助管理员快速定位问题,从而降低系统安全风险。
- 数据溯源与审计
Prometheus日志可以帮助企业实现数据溯源和审计。通过对日志数据的分析,企业可以了解系统运行过程中的异常操作,追溯问题根源,确保系统安全。此外,日志审计还能帮助企业满足合规要求,提高企业信誉。
- 异常检测与防御
Prometheus日志可以用于异常检测和防御。通过对日志数据的分析,可以发现潜在的攻击行为,如SQL注入、跨站脚本攻击等。一旦发现异常,Prometheus可以立即发出警报,帮助企业采取相应措施,抵御攻击。
- 安全事件分析
Prometheus日志可以用于安全事件分析。通过对日志数据的分析,企业可以了解安全事件的类型、发生时间、攻击手段等信息,为后续的安全防护提供依据。
- 资源优化与性能提升
Prometheus日志可以帮助企业优化资源分配,提升系统性能。通过对日志数据的分析,企业可以了解系统资源的利用率,及时调整资源分配策略,降低系统成本。
三、案例分析
某企业采用Prometheus日志进行安全防护,取得了显著成效。以下是该企业的一个案例:
该企业在生产环境中部署了Prometheus监控系统,通过收集系统日志、应用程序日志等数据,实现了对系统运行状态的实时监控。当系统出现异常时,Prometheus会自动发出警报,管理员可以迅速定位问题并进行处理。
在一次安全事件中,该企业通过Prometheus日志发现了一个可疑的IP地址频繁访问企业内部系统。经过进一步分析,发现该IP地址正在尝试进行SQL注入攻击。企业立即采取措施,封禁了该IP地址,有效阻止了攻击行为。
四、总结
Prometheus日志在日志安全中发挥着重要作用。通过实时监控、数据溯源、异常检测、安全事件分析等功能,Prometheus日志可以帮助企业提高系统安全防护能力,降低安全风险。随着信息技术的不断发展,Prometheus日志在日志安全中的作用将愈发重要。
猜你喜欢:OpenTelemetry